22 Riverdale Rd

22 Riverdale Rd, Boston, MA 02126


1 year ago

In the city limit fell like the country

Live with my mother on cud-sac lots of wild animals lot of baby deers and wild turkeys usually the turkey can be annoying but beautiful to look annoying when they destroy the greening..nice to her the water running off the Neopset river bank,nice to be in the city limit and enjoy the country like enviiroment.